Classe di CAtlModuleT
Questa classe implementa un modulo ATL.
template <
class T
>
class ATL_NO_VTABLE CAtlModuleT :
public CAtlModule
Parametri
- T
La classe derivata da CAtlModuleT.
Membri
Costruttori pubblici
Nome |
Descrizione |
---|---|
Costruttore. |
Metodi pubblici
Nome |
Descrizione |
---|---|
Inizializzare il membro dati contenente il GUID del modulo corrente. |
|
Aggiungere il FILE al Registro di sistema. |
|
Aggiunge il servizio al Registro di sistema. |
|
Rimuovere il FILE dal Registro di sistema. |
|
Rimuove il servizio dal Registro di sistema. |
|
Aggiorna le informazioni EXE nel Registro di sistema. |
Note
CAtlModuleT, derivato da CAtlModule, implementa un eseguibile (EXE) o un modulo del servizio (EXE) ATL.Un modulo eseguibile è un server locale e out-of-process, mentre un modulo di servizio è un'applicazione Windows che viene eseguito in background quando inizia Windows.
CAtlModuleT fornisce supporto per inizializzare, a registrare e per annullare la registrazione del modulo.
Gerarchia di ereditarietà
CAtlModuleT
Requisiti
Header: atlbase.h